Painting Description
"Portret kobiety w zielonym szalu" (Portrait of a Woman in a Green Shawl) is a painting by the renowned Polish artist Stanisław Ignacy Witkiewicz, commonly known as Witkacy. Created in the early 20th century, this work exemplifies Witkacy's unique approach to portraiture, characterized by his exploration of psychological depth and vibrant use of color.
Witkacy was a multifaceted artist, known not only for his paintings but also for his contributions to literature, philosophy, and theater. His artistic style is often associated with the avant-garde movements of the time, particularly Expressionism and Symbolism. In "Portret kobiety w zielonym szalu," Witkacy employs bold brushstrokes and a vivid color palette to capture the essence of the subject, a woman draped in a striking green shawl.
The painting reflects Witkacy's interest in the psychological and emotional states of his subjects. The woman's expression is enigmatic, inviting viewers to ponder her thoughts and emotions. The green shawl, a focal point of the composition, adds a layer of mystery and intrigue, contrasting with the more subdued tones of the background.
Witkacy often incorporated elements of his philosophical beliefs into his art, particularly his theory of Pure Form, which emphasized the importance of form and color over representational accuracy. This approach is evident in "Portret kobiety w zielonym szalu," where the interplay of colors and shapes creates a dynamic and engaging visual experience.
The painting is part of Witkacy's broader body of work, which includes numerous portraits that explore the complexities of human identity and perception. His portraits are noted for their psychological intensity and innovative use of color, making them a significant contribution to early 20th-century art.
Today, Witkacy's works, including "Portret kobiety w zielonym szalu," are celebrated for their originality and depth, continuing to captivate audiences and inspire discussions on the intersections of art, psychology, and philosophy.
